On Mon, 24 Apr 2006 Matthias Andree wrote:

> There is no default article or subscription for local newsgroups -
> they just always exist and expire (if texpire is run) as per the
> rules. Try posting an article to local.test and see if you can
> retrieve it.
>
> You don't need to run fetchnews if your server only offers local
> groups.
>
> How did you notice that you "cannot subscribe to local.test"?  What
> did you find, and what did you expect instead?

i wonder what happened to my other followup. the problem has
disappeared, and it's not leafnode, but "slrn"s fault. using "tin",
everything works fine. "slrn" seems to have its own ideas of which
newsgroups it should subscribe to, especially when they are empty or
contain just one article.

your "README.html" should mention the directory setup needed for
local groups, eg. names, permissions and that one doesn't need an
"./.overview".
